Output 31a17cb404d9e334925371807787a20dc78b12bce00ebc8022a9780c8f6967d7:0

value
39161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ee637870b9f81fcf9c0370a8325472f890cf2ec0 OP_EQUAL
address
3PRVuXdCMrG36PKpnb54bsU1tzVAHq8ZFi
transaction
31a17cb404d9e334925371807787a20dc78b12bce00ebc8022a9780c8f6967d7
spent
true